Like a real dummy, I didn't think to take a "before" picture, but the windowsill (to the right of the solution) was black.  As you can see, there is still some mildew remaining, but almost completely gone.


My Final Thoughts:
Cons- Not a "quick fix." Takes more than one application. Tea tree oil smell can be strong directly after application.

Pros- Easy to make, chemical free, and most importantly, it works! As I mentioned in the "cons" it doesn't work right away. The mildew I had in my shower has greatly improved, but it works a little bit at time. I would notice it getting a little lighter after each application. I also like that you just let it air-dry. I would literally spray it on and walk away. No scrubbing, no prune hands, spray and go! Still have some mildew hanging on for dear life, so we'll see how long it takes 'til it's completely gone... I will update when it's gone!

Overall- Worth a try. I halved the solution and it has lasted 7+ applications on a small area, so I would imagine it would last at least a couple applications on a large area (I treated a few problem spots in my shower, just chose to picture that location because it was by far the worst). A great solution if you have small areas of mildew in the kitchen/bathroom/basement, etc. Probably not the best solution for you if you're having a BBQ that night and want all the mildew on the back of your house gone ASAP.
